BOXING

The professional boxing contest between Norman Ross, Greymouth, and Jack McCann, which was to have taken place at Dunedin this evening, has been cancelled. It is understood that McCann had already agreed to fight Ray Stevens under the Auckland Association on May 21, before the match with Ross was arranged and that the Auckland Association refused to allow McCann to continue his engagement with Ross. Ross will now meet Stevens at Dunedin on June 4. It is expected that several West Coast amateurs will fight on the same programme, possibly Boddy, Hamilton, Porter, and Bowman. • GREY~CYCLING.
